17500 Channel %1 block %2 axis %3 is not an indexing axis
Parameters: %1 = channel number
%2 = block number, label
%3 = axis name, spindle number
Definitions: An indexing axis position has been programmed for an axis with vocabulary words CIC, CAC or CDC
that has not been defined as an indexing axis in the machine data.
Reaction: Correction block is reorganized.
Interface signals are set.
Alarm display.
Remedy: Please inform the authorized personnel/service department. Remove programming instruction for
indexing axis positions (CIC, CAC, CDC) from the NC part program or declare the relevant axis to be
an indexing axis.
Indexing axis declaration:
MD 30500: INDEX_AX_ASSIGN_POS_TAB (indexing axis assignment)
The axis will become an indexing axis when an assignment to an indexing position table was made in
the stated MD. Two tables are possible (input value 1 or 2).
MD 10900: INDEX_AX_LENGTH_POS_TAB_1
MD 10920: INDEX_AX_LENGTH_POS_TAB_2 (number of positions for 1st/2nd indexing axis)
Default: 0 Maximum value: 60
MD 10910: INDEX_AX_POS_TAB_1 [n]
MD 10930: INDEX_AX_POS_TAB_2 [n]
(positions of the 1st indexing axis) The absolute axis positions are entered. (The list length is defined
via MD 10900).
Program Con-
tinuation:
Clear alarm with NC START or RESET key and continue the program.
17501 Channel %1 block %2 indexing axis %3 with Hirth tool system is active
Parameters: %1 = Channel number
%2 = Block number, label
%3 = Axis name
Definitions: The 'Hirth tooth system' function is activated for the indexing axis. This axis can therefore approach
only indexing positions, another travel movement of the axis is not possible.
Reaction: Interpreter stop
NC Start disable in this channel.
Interface signals are set.
Alarm display.
NC Stop on alarm.
Remedy: Please inform the authorized personnel/service department.
Correct part program.
Correct FC16 or FC18 call.
Deselect machine data $MA_HIRTH_IS_ACTIVE.
Program Con-
tinuation:
Clear alarm with the RESET key. Restart part program
17502 Channel %1 block %2 indexing axis %3 with Hirth tooth system stop is
delayed
Parameters: %1 = Channel number
%2 = Block number, label
%3 = Axis name
Definitions: For the indexing axis, the 'Hirth tooth system' function is activated and the override has been set to 0
or another stop condition (e.g. VDI interface signal) is active. Since it is possible to stop only on index-
ing axes, the next possible indexing position is approached. The alarm is displayed until this position
is reached or the stop condition is deactivated.
Reaction: Alarm display.
Remedy: Wait until the next possible indexing position is reached or set override > 0 or deactivate another stop
condition.
Program Con-
tinuation:
Alarm display showing cause of alarm disappears. No further operator action necessary.
